Population
A region's economy thrives or dives because of the people who choose to live there. That choice may occur by being born there and desiring to stay, or a more deliberate one of choosing to relocate from somewhere else. Monitoring change in the size and movement of population is an important barometer of well-being.
Population Over Time | |||||
2000 | 2010 | 2017 | 2020 | 2022 | |
Total Population | 39,868 | 41,886 | 42,520 | 43,635 | 43,632 |
Change Since 2000 | 2,018 | 2,652 | 3,767 | 3,764 | |
Pct. Change Since 2000 | 5.1% | 6.7% | 9.4% | 9.4% | |
Source: US Census Bureau
Components of Population Change 2021 to 2022 | ||
Number | ||
Net Domestic Migration | -59 | |
International Migration | 47 | |
Natural Increase (births minus deaths) | 31 | |
Births | 536 | |
Deaths | 505 |
Source: US Census Bureau
Population Estimates by Age in 2021 | ||
Number | Pct. Dist | |
Preschool (0 to 4) | 2,713 | 6.2% |
School Age (5 to 17) | 7,893 | 18.1% |
College Age (18 to 24) | 3,419 | 7.8% |
Young Adult (25 to 44) | 9,898 | 22.7% |
Older Adult (45 to 64) | 11,561 | 26.5% |
Older (65 plus) | 8,065 | 18.5% |
Source: US Census Bureau

Population Counts by Decade | |||
Population | Numerical Chg. | Pct. Chg. | |
1950 | 23,785 | NA | NA |
1960 | 27,463 | 3,678 | 15.5% |
1970 | 30,934 | 3,471 | 12.6% |
1980 | 34,238 | 3,304 | 10.7% |
1990 | 36,616 | 2,378 | 6.9% |
April 2000 | 39,868 | 3,252 | 8.9% |
April 2010 | 41,886 | 2,018 | 5.1% |
Source: U.S. Census Bureau
Population Projections | |||||
2010 | 2015 | 2020 | 2025 | 2030 | |
Population Projections | 41,889 | 42,421 | 43,133 | 44,179 | 45,218 |
Change Since 2010 | 532 | 1,244 | 2,290 | 3,329 | |
Pct. Change Since 2010 | 1.3% | 3.0% | 5.5% | 7.9% | |
Source: Indiana Business Research Center.
Note: 2010 data are census counts from the U.S. Census Bureau
